So, 'still lost I guess, here's a tunnel' has this unique animation style that plays around with the idea of connectivity in the digital age. It's not your typical narrative-driven piece, more like a visual exploration of how technology threads through our lives—there's a certain coolness to it. The pacing can feel a bit disjointed, but that's part of its charm. The visuals are all computer-generated, and they really nail the sleek, almost sterile vibe of modern business environments. It's intriguing how it tackles themes of isolation amidst global connectivity. Definitely a different flavor in the animation realm, and the lack of a known director adds a layer of mystery.
